People Score in 04933, East Newport, Maine

The People Score for the Prostate Cancer Score in 04933, East Newport, Maine is 53 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

A resident in 04933 would have to travel an average of 8.10 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Northern Light Sebasticook Valley Hospital. In a 20-mile radius, there are 53 healthcare providers accessible to residents living in 04933, East Newport, Maine.
